Transaction 01f58707fc4b71e74cdd78042d1b877ce5d742c67ac32ea1f4127d3ae10d1bda

1 Input
1 Outputs
  • 01f58707fc4b71e74cdd78042d1b877ce5d742c67ac32ea1f4127d3ae10d1bda:0
  • value  737499
    address  3N4XVGM1g6kmwR13wva52NDoMhKL69Y2th